Feleti Mateo has told Rugby League Week that he wants to show Eels fans and team mates that he deserves his place in the red-hot Eels outfit and also revealed the role Jarryd Hayne has played in keeping him focused on getting back into the side.Admitting he was worried "whether I was good enough to get back into the team", Mateo was quoted as saying: "I want to show my team-mates, coach and the fans that I can return to my best again. It's great to be back playing footy and in a winning team."Mateo said he understood he would be playing a new role to the one he was playing when he got injured. "I think there is less pressure and organising on me now and I can just worry about my running game and do what I can for the team."Jarryd Hayne told RLW that a couple of years ago Mateo may have "spat the dummy and went sideways" in frustration of trying to force his way back in the team."I said to him during the week that he just has to keep the faith, keep trying hard and don't let it get to you."Speaking to 1Eyed Eel this week, Mateo confirmed he was one hundred per cent over the bicep injury and his only worry now was "the lungs".He expected to come off the bench, while he got back to the fitness levels he needed to play more minutes, he said.Image credit: The Daily Telegraph
